Commercial Description:
Brewed in Kenya since 1922. Medium alcohol beer that is a favorite choice for many occasions.

Pours a opaque yellow color, with a white head. Rich malty flavor, with hints of hops and fruits in the aftertaste. Well rounded lager. Medium bodied finishes clean.

Pours an uninspired pale yellow with a medium white head. Very light aroma of buiscut dough. Flavor is a wonderful cereal with a hint of apple. Palate is medium light, going down smooth and very drinkable. Could drink 2 or 3 without loosing interest. re rating this beer, as it has become of my favorite of the style.
